Tolkien Language Notes Issue 2
Tolkien Language Notes 2.jpg
EditorJames D. Allan
PublisherMythopoeic Linguistic Fellowship
Released1974
FormatMagazine

Tolkien Language Notes 2 is an issue of the fanzine Tolkien Language Notes.

The magazine includes Jim Allan's[?] article "The Quenya Noun" - this includes a transcription of the manuscript page "The Plotz Declension" by J.R.R. Tolkien.[1]
